Police bikes will have been “only” maintained in accordance with the BMW schedule and most of the ones I have looked at have been scruffy, and they do get thrashed. Better to look for an enthusiast owned and maintained bike. For that sort of money there will be some very decent stuff around, probably with a good few early dealer stamps in the book. Then go by visual condition and be very choosy. I trawled around the north of England looking at five bikes before I found my present bike which had no service history at all but condition was mint so I bought it. A later search through dealer service departments ( 4 dealers contacted) revealed that it had more or less a full BMW service history. IMHO visual condition is the best indicator of caring previous owners.
